What Gus Malzahn said about Les Miles getting fired at LSU after the Auburn game
Les Miles’ final LSU coaching adversary has nothing but respect for him.
Auburn coach Gus Malzahn gushed about the recently fired Miles during his weekly news conference Tuesday, calling him “a legend” and “one of the best” coaches in the business. Auburn’s dramatic 18-13 win against then-No. 18 LSU last Saturday was the final straw for Miles, who was ousted less than 24 hours later.
